CVE-2005-4140 describes a critical SQL injection vulnerability in Website Baker 2.6.0, specifically within the admin/login/index.php component. This flaw allows unauthenticated remote attackers to execute arbitrary SQL commands by manipulating the 'username' parameter. With a CVSS score of 7.5, this vulnerability presents a high risk due to its low attack complexity and potential for compl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While not listed on the KEV catalog or showing active exploitation, public exploit code exists on ExploitDB, indicating a clear path for attackers.
